AI Is a Verb
Every software vendor has an AI strategy. Every conference has AI sessions. Every executive is asking the same question: "How do we implement AI?" It's a reasonable question—but it's not the right one. Organizations often think of AI as a noun. It's treated like a product to purchase, a feature to enable, or a project to complete.
